A Fresno County woman was sentenced Wednesday to 15 years to life in prison for a deadly impaired driving crash that killed her passenger nearly four years ago, the Fresno County District Attorney’s Office said in a statement.

Lizbeth Resendez Romero, 30, of Parlier, was convicted of second-degree murder, gross vehicular manslaughter while impaired, and hit-and-run after pleading guilty in January.
Fresno County Superior Court Judge William J. Terrence handed down the sentence.
Romero was driving a Honda Accord in Selma just after midnight on March 30, 2021, when she rear-ended a parked SUV near Floral and McCall avenues, prosecutors said.

Her rear passenger, Luis Rodriguez, 28, of Reedley, suffered fatal injuries, and another passenger was hospitalized.
Authorities said Romero fled the scene, abandoning Rodriguez inside the vehicle.
She was later found hiding behind garbage cans a few blocks away.

Toxicology tests showed Romero was under the influence of alcohol, cocaine, and marijuana at the time of the crash, with her blood alcohol concentration nearly twice the legal limit.
Court records show Romero had a prior DUI conviction in 2019 and was on probation at the time of the crash. She had also been arrested for DUI in Madera County just 19 days earlier.
During her previous cases, both a judge and law enforcement warned Romero that impaired driving could result in a murder charge if someone was killed, prosecutors said.
